说到区块链,大家可能都有所耳闻。简单来说,区块链是一种分布式账本技术,能够安全、透明地记录交易。而区块链自动验证平台则是在这一技术基础上,利用智能合约、算法和节点共识等机制来自动验证交易的真实性和有效性。那么,这个平台到底有什么用呢?其实,它的任务就像是我们日常生活中的“公证员”,确保每一笔交易的合法性,并且在过程中减少人为干预,提高效率。
说真的,现如今市面上已经有不少区块链自动验证平台,各具特点。那么我们来看看一些比较突出的平台吧:
以太坊是最为人熟知的区块链平台,其智能合约功能强大,支持多种应用场景。通过以太坊,开发者可以构建去中心化应用(DApps),并利用其广泛的用户基础来验证交易的正确性。值得注意的是,以太坊2.0正在进行升级,未来的性能和扩展性将会更加优秀。
对于企业用户来说,Hyperledger Fabric无疑是个不错的选择。它是一个开源解决方案,旨在为企业提供一个灵活和可扩展的区块链平台。Hyperledger Fabric的特点在于其模块化架构,可以根据企业的具体需求进行定制。同时,Hyperledger还提供了强大的隐私保护功能,确保交易的机密性。
Corda是R3开发的一款区块链平台,特别关注企业间的金融交易。与其他区块链平台不同的是,Corda的设计目标是高效地实现不同机构之间的协议,而不是像比特币那样追求去中心化。它采用“点对点”的模型,确保数据不会被不必要的方所获知,从而多了一层交易隐私保护。
Chainlink是一个去中心化的预言机网络,它能把现实世界的数据引入区块链并进行验证,这样智能合约就能依据这些数据作出自动处理。在很多需要现实世界数据作为输入的场景,比如保险、金融等领域,Chainlink的应用价值显著。
那么,区块链自动验证平台究竟是如何实现自动验证的呢?其实,背后有几个关键机制,咱们也来稍微聊聊。
智能合约是区块链自动验证平台的核心技术之一。它是一种自动执行的合约,协议的条款以编程语言的形式写入代码中。当特定条件被满足时,合约就会自动执行。比如说,在一个交易中,买家转账后,自动触发智能合约进行商品的交付。真的是“聪明”又省事!
没有共识,就没有交易的认可。主要有几种共识机制,比如“工作量证明”和“权益证明”。通过这些机制,不同的区块链节点需达成一致,确保交易的真实性。例如,“工作量证明”就要求矿工通过计算完成一定量的复杂数学题来获得验证权,算是对资源的一种合理利用。
保护数据安全是区块链的另一大特性。每个区块都包含前一个区块的加密信息,形成一条链,想要篡改某个数据几乎是不可能的。此外,很多平台会使用公钥基础设施(PKI)来给用户的数据加密,大大降低了数据被恶意访问的风险。
就像任何技术一样,区块链自动验证平台也有它的优缺点。我们先看看它的优势吧!
1. **提高效率**:传统的验证程序往往要花费大量时间和人力,区块链能自动化这一过程,大幅提高效率。
2. **透明性**:各方参与的交易记录在区块链上都是公开透明的,所有人都可以查验,确保了公正性。
3. **成本节约**:去中心化的特性削减了中介的需求,帮助用户节约了交易成本。
1. **技术门槛高**:对于许多中小企业来说,实施区块链技术所需的技术支持和资金投入仍是一大挑战。
2. **法律认可**:区块链的法律地位在不同国家和地区仍不明确,可能给其应用带来限制。
3. **隐私问题**:虽然区块链保障数据透明,但某些情况下,用户可能不想让所有交易都公开,这对隐私保护提出了更高的挑战。
总的来说,区块链自动验证平台正在不断发展,未来可能在多个领域中发挥日益重要的作用。从金融到供应链,甚至是医疗,区块链的应用前景令人期待。在选择合适的平台时,企业需要结合自身需求,考虑技术支持、成本以及法律风险等多种因素。希望经过这番介绍,大家能对区块链自动验证平台有更深刻的理解,也希望你能快速找到最适合你的那个“公证人”!
leave a reply